What is the difference between Project Controls vs Cost Estimator?
| Aspect | Project Controls | Cost Estimator |
|---|---|---|
| Primary Focus | Overall project schedule, budget, risk management, and performance tracking | Estimating project costs, preparing budgets, and analyzing expenses |
| Required Skills | Scheduling, budgeting, risk analysis, project management tools | Cost analysis, quantity takeoffs, pricing, financial modeling |
| Work Environment | Project sites, offices, integrated with project teams | Office-based, often collaborating with project controls and procurement teams |
| Certifications | PMI-SP, PMP, AACE certifications | AACE Certified Cost Estimator, CPC, or similar |
Project Controls and Cost Estimators both play vital roles in project management. While Project Controls oversee the entire project schedule, budget, and risk management, Cost Estimators focus specifically on calculating and analyzing project costs. Understanding their distinct responsibilities helps ensure effective project delivery and financial planning.

Project Controls Specialist
South Jordan, UT • On-site
Full-time
Posted 7 days ago
Job description
The Project Controls Specialist supports the planning and performance monitoring of assigned projects by
assisting with the implementation of established project controls processes, procedures, and contracts. Working
under the direction of the Project Controls Analyst and/or Project Controls Manager, the incumbent helps track
performance daily, weekly, and monthly, and supports the compilation of quantitative and qualitative data used
to evaluate the physical and economic performance of the projects.
The incumbent supports Redpath USA Corporation's business objectives by assisting with the administrative setup of projects and helping maintain the project baseline, execution plans, and supporting documentation
established by the project controls team.
Responsibilities
1. Assist in compiling and maintaining project controls baseline documentation, including project execution plans and controls procedures, under the direction of the Project Controls Analyst and/or
Project Controls Manager.
2. Support the administrative set-up of new projects, including timekeeping, reporting, chart of accounts, and document management tasks.
3. Assist in monitoring adherence to Redpath's Management of Change (MOC) process and help ensure changes are properly documented.
4. Enter, update, and reconcile project cost and schedule data in InEight [HD], Primavera and/or MS Project, SharePoint, and JD Edwards.
5. Assist in tracking project budget performance and cost re-allocations, and help compile monthly cash and resource forecasts, escalating variances to senior project controls staff.
6. Support the maintenance of earned value data on assigned projects.
7. Support compiling and distributing project key performance indicator (KPI) reports on a daily, weekly, and monthly basis.
8. Assist in preparing and compiling project close-out report documentation.
9. If required to operate a company vehicle during the course of employment, must meet the requirements to be an eligible user of company vehicles. Must possess a current State Driver's License and acceptable driving record.
10. Responsible to keep work areas safe and free of hazards. Performs Field Level Risk Assessments.
11. Must be able to comprehend written and verbal instructions as required to perform his duties in a safe and efficient manner.
12. Comply with daily, weekly and monthly safety directives, policies, and procedures.
13. Maintain confidentiality with respect to Redpath and client information.
14. Complies with and ensure compliance with Redpath's Policies and Procedures as detailed in the appropriate manuals, handbooks, directives, Standard Operating Procedures (SOP).
15. Able to work in excess of 40 hours a week, overtime, day and nights, weekends, holidays and shift rotations.
16. Compliance with Redpath Core Competencies is an essential duty and responsibility.
17. The duties and responsibilities listed above are representative of the nature and level of work assigned and are not necessarily all inclusive.
18. Other duties and responsibilities as assigned.
Minimum Duties and Responsibilities:
1. Assist other job functions as required
Qualifications
Education:
Required: High school diploma or GED, an Associate's degree or equivalent work experience in related field. Additional coursework or certification related to project controls, cost tracking, or construction administration is considered an asset.
Work Experience:
1 to 3 years of field and/or office-based project accounting, estimating, or controls-related experience in underground construction or an operational mining environment, or an equivalent
combination of education and experience. Exposure to project management, construction contracts, and reporting is preferred.
Knowledge Required:
1. General understanding of business interfaces and processes as they relate to human resources, procurement, engineering, construction operations, accounting, and administration.
2. Proficiency with Microsoft Office; willingness and ability to learn project scheduling and cost-tracking software (e.g., InEight, Primavera, or MS Project).
3. Must be able to demonstrate proper use and safe handling of tools, equipment and materials.
4. Knowledge of the mining industry underground environment
5. Ability to read and understand engineering prints (civil work, structural work, rock excavation work).
6. Knowledge and understanding of mine regulations pertaining to construction in mining.
Other Requirements:
1. Ability to pass background clearance check, drug screening and physical.
2. Ability to understand and follow verbal and written instructions.
3. Ability to prepare written reports and correspondence.
4. Ability to effectively communicate verbally and in writing.
5. Ability to work in a team environment with minimal supervision.
6. High level of attention to detail, neatness and accuracy.
7. Ability to work both independently and collaboratively
